Supersonic flying wing aircraft to be able to vary sweep of its wing.(METALS POLYMERS CERAMICS)
Advanced Materials & Processes, May, 2006
The Defense Advanced Research Projects Agency (DARPA) has awarded a contract to Northrop Grumman's Integrated Systems, El Segundo, Calif., for the first phase of its Oblique Flying Wing program, which aims to design and conduct flight tests of an experimental tailless, supersonic, variable-sweep flying wing.
